Genuinely baffling that this place is considered 3* by anyone. On arrival, we were shown to room 7 (photos attached) - buckets on the floor to catch the rain coming through the ceiling, a massive water stain on the bed, a bathroom door that only opened from the outside (girlfriend was glad she wasn't staying on her own!) and a curtain rail falling off so you couldn't shut the curtains. The guy who checked us in was nice and friendly and moved us, but given they have 10 rooms and there was only 1 other couple there over the weekend, baffling they put us in there initially. Bit of a farce at breakfast too - partially my fault as I'd not read the blurb to say breakfast cost extra. We saw it was a B&B from the outside so thought we'd make the most of it. Only when we were eating were we informed that the (pretty grim, incorrect items of) breakfast we'd ordered were chargeable at £10 each! We'd have gone elsewhere if we'd known it was chargeable. Again, staff on the day were lovely and just felt bad for her having to be the face of such a poor place. Honestly baffling how this place functions. Would HIGHLY recommend finding somewhere else.

I love these type of B&B’s. This B&B is steeped in history built in the 18th century, On the land owned by the Spencer family, Vincent Van Gogh also lived on the square, so this is not a modern hotel if that’s what you’re looking for, it has steep stairs and smallish rooms, but is full of character, we thoroughly enjoyed our stay, the hospitality was fantastic and the breakfast was delicious, the pub on the corner is very friendly and only a short walk to the beach.

When you a stay at Spencer Court Hotel in Ramsgate, you'll be by the sea, within a 5-minute walk of Isle of Thanet and St Augustine's Church. This guesthouse is 6.3 mi (10.1 km) from Margate Beach and 0.2 mi (0.3 km) from St. Augustine Abbey Monastery.

Enjoy recreation amenities such as bicycles to rent or take in the view from a garden.

At Spencer Court Hotel, enjoy a satisfying meal at the restaurant. English breakfasts are available daily for a fee.

Featured amenities include express check-in, express check-out, and complimentary newspapers in the lobby. Free self parking is available onsite.

Make yourself at home in one of the 10 guestrooms. Complimentary wireless internet access is available to keep you connected. Private bathrooms have compl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Conveniences include coffee/tea makers and irons/ironing boards.
